Portsmouth's Armed Forces Day returns in 2025, with displays and events on Southsea Common taking place on Saturday 21 June.
Arguably the highlight of the day will be the moment a Spitfire takes to the sky for a full display from the Battle of Britain Memorial Flight team.
Other activities and displays will include a Royal Navy 'Raiders' parachute jump, live performances, and parades. The main arena hosts the full military parade led by the Rose and Thistle Pipe Band, and will also offer dog shows and a dedicated bike arena with BMX tricks and jumps in the afternoon.
The 6 Regiment Army Air Corps Reserves will bring a static Gazelle helicopter and there will be a tactical wing supply from Joint Helicopter Group. Visitors can explore more at the Field Gun Arena, or enjoy the music stage offering live shows from local acts through the day.
As well as all this there will be displays and stalls from veterans, charities and military organisations.
Portsmouth City Council organises this free annual event to let Portsmouth residents and visitors come together to honour current and former members of our armed forces.
No tickets are needed - just turn up and enjoy the event.
